Transaction ec18ae781232730dec216a28ece4b77bb543a310a63bb890c4a4005947a5675e
1 Input
1 Output
-
ec18ae781232730dec216a28ece4b77bb543a310a63bb890c4a4005947a5675e:0
- value
- 5505
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 5bcdb23d3942b7ac3d2f267bfdc32a4dd239a7d81eb51a44a6088f5c9aeb2b68
- address
- bc1pt0xmy0feg2m6c0f0yealmse2fhfrnf7cr663539xpz84exht9d5qn34239